The Flanders Heritage and Engineering Philosophy
Van Rysel takes its name from "Van," meaning "from," and "Rysel," the Flemish name for Lille. This geographical connection is more than symbolic; the region's grueling cobbled sectors and unpredictable weather serve as the ultimate testing ground for every frame. Since its restructuring, the brand has focused on a "Born to Win" ethos, moving away from general-purpose cycling gear toward high-specification machinery.
By 2026, the collaboration with technical giants like ONERA (the French aerospace research lab) and Swiss Side has moved beyond marketing buzzwords into tangible performance gains. The focus is no longer just on weight, but on the management of "dirty air" and structural rigidity under the immense wattage generated by modern sprinters. This shift is most visible in the current RCR and RCR-F platforms, which cater to different tactical scenarios on the road.
The RCR Series: The All-Rounder's Choice
The RCR (Racer) series remains the backbone of the performance lineup. It is designed for riders who require a single machine capable of tackling mountain passes and flat valley floors with equal competence. The frame's silhouette strikes a balance between truncated airfoil shapes and traditional slim profiles, optimized for wind angles between -15° and +15°.
RCR vs. RCR Pro
A common point of confusion for many enthusiasts is the distinction between the standard RCR and the RCR Pro. While they share identical aggressive geometries, the difference lies in the carbon layup:
- RCR Frame: Utilizes high-modulus (HM) carbon fibers. It offers a stiff and responsive ride suitable for amateur racing and high-intensity club riding. In a size medium, a painted frame weighs approximately 830 grams.
- RCR Pro Frame: Employs super high-modulus (SHM) carbon and a more complex hand-laminated schedule. This version reinforces specific stress points around the bottom bracket and head tube while reducing the overall weight to roughly 790 grams. This is the exact frame utilized by the Decathlon-CMA CGM professional squad.
Choosing between the two often comes down to the desired "feel" of the bike. The RCR Pro provides a more explosive reaction to out-of-the-saddle efforts, whereas the standard RCR offers a slightly more dampened ride that some long-distance riders may find preferable over six-hour stints.
RCR-F Pro: The Aerodynamic Frontier
For 2026, the RCR-F (Fast Racer) Pro has taken the spotlight as the dedicated aero-specialist tool. Developed specifically for high-speed classics and flat-stage finishes, this bike aims to minimize drag at speeds exceeding 45 km/h.
The 13-Watt Advantage
Data from wind tunnel testing indicates that the RCR-F Pro offers a 13-watt saving over the standard RCR at 45 km/h. This is achieved through a deeper head tube profile, a redesigned fork crown that integrates more cleanly with the down tube, and the exclusive Van Rysel x Deda integrated cockpit. The use of 60T carbon fiber in critical areas ensures that the bike remains 7% stiffer than the RCR, particularly in the front triangle, providing the stability needed for high-speed descending and sprinting.
Sam Bennett and other professional sprinters have noted that the linear acceleration of the RCR-F Pro remains consistent even above 68 km/h, a testament to the bike's stability in turbulent conditions. However, the added material required for these aero profiles means the RCR-F Pro is slightly heavier than the RCR, making it a specialized choice for routes with less than 1,500 meters of elevation gain per 100 kilometers.
NCR: Bridging the Gap to Performance
The NCR (Neo Racer) represents the entry point into carbon fiber performance. It is a versatile platform designed for those who want a responsive bike without the uncompromising rigidity of a World Tour machine.
One of the standout features of the NCR is its tire clearance. With the ability to accommodate up to 35mm tires, the NCR can effectively transition from a road racer to a light-duty gravel bike. The geometry is slightly more upright than the RCR series, reducing strain on the lower back and neck during long endurance rides. This makes it an ideal choice for riders who participate in gran fondos or mountainous sportives where comfort is as important as speed.
Off-Road and Specialized Disciplines
Van Rysel bikes have expanded deeply into the gravel and cyclocross markets. The GRVL AF (Aluminum Frame) and its carbon counterparts are built for the harshest conditions. These bikes prioritize stability and mud clearance, reflecting the brand's roots in Northern France.
For time trials and triathlons, the XCR remains the flagship. This bike is the result of intensive collaboration with Swiss Side, focusing on "aerodynamic control." Every aspect of the XCR, from the proprietary cockpit to the rear triangle shielding the wheel, is designed to maximize every watt. In the 2026 iteration, the integration of hydration and storage solutions has been refined, making it a favorite for long-distance triathletes.
The Science of Speed: Technical Partners
The performance of Van Rysel bikes in 2026 is largely due to its unconventional partnerships. Most bicycle brands rely on internal engineering teams; Van Rysel has chosen to integrate outside expertise:
- ONERA: Usually focused on Rafale fighter jets and helicopters, this aerospace laboratory provided the computational fluid dynamics (CFD) analysis for the RCR frame. Their understanding of airflow at various altitudes and speeds has allowed for a frame that handles crosswinds with significantly less steering torque.
- Swiss Side: Recognized as leaders in cycling aerodynamics, Swiss Side influenced the wheel-and-frame integration. This ensures that the bike and rider are treated as a single aerodynamic system rather than separate components.
- Deda Elementi: The collaboration on the "Superbox Evo" stems and integrated handlebars ensures that the cockpit is not just aerodynamic but also maintainable. Unlike many fully integrated systems that are a nightmare for home mechanics, the Deda x Van Rysel setup allows for easier height adjustments and cable routing.
Component Integration and Groupset Logic
When looking at the 2026 configurations, the brand typically offers builds from Shimano and SRAM. Each has distinct implications for the rider.
- Shimano Dura-Ace and Ultegra Di2: These builds are often favored for their lightning-fast shifting and ergonomics. The RCR Pro with Ultegra Di2 is frequently cited as the "sweet spot" for privateer racers, offering professional performance with slightly more durable components.
- SRAM Red and Rival AXS: The wireless nature of SRAM groupsets simplifies the internal routing and provides a very clean aesthetic. The inclusion of Quarq power meters in many Rival-level builds offers exceptional value for riders who use data to drive their training.
Wheel and Tire Selection
Wheels are the most impactful upgrade on any performance bike. The 2026 RCR models often come equipped with Zipp 303 S or Van Rysel’s own carbon wheelsets. The move toward hookless rims and wider internal widths (23mm+) reflects the industry shift toward 28mm and 30mm tubeless tires. These setups allow for lower pressures, resulting in more grip and reduced rolling resistance on imperfect road surfaces.
Ownership and Maintenance Considerations
Investing in high-end Van Rysel bikes requires a commitment to proper maintenance. High-modulus carbon is exceptionally strong in terms of tensile strength but can be vulnerable to compression.
- Torque Specifications: Never adjust the seatpost or stem without a calibrated torque wrench. The lightweight nature of the RCR Pro frames means there is very little margin for over-tightening.
- Drivetrain Longevity: A high-performance drivetrain like the SRAM Rival AXS or Shimano 105 Di2 requires regular cleaning. A chain typically lasts about 5,000 kilometers; replacing it promptly prevents premature wear on the more expensive cassette and chainrings.
- Hydraulic Brake Bedding: For new owners, the bedding-in process for disc brakes is crucial. Gradually braking from 20 km/h to a crawl about 20 times ensures the pads and rotors develop the necessary friction for emergency stops.
Geometry and Fit Philosophy
Van Rysel utilizes a "Racer Geometry" that is unapologetically low and long. For those transitioning from an endurance-style bike, the stack height may feel aggressive. It is recommended to compare reach and stack measurements rather than relying on traditional sizing (S, M, L).
For instance, the Medium RCR has a reach of 388.2mm and a stack of 546mm. This puts the rider in a flat-backed position that reduces frontal area. If a rider lacks the flexibility to maintain this position, they might consider the NCR series or adding spacers to the RCR's Superbox Evo stem, though the latter may slightly compromise the aerodynamic profile.
